/**
* Highlight Command - Generate Tree-sitter highlights and editor scaffolds
*/
import { Command } from 'commander';
import chalk from 'chalk';
import { existsSync, mkdirSync, writeFileSync, readFileSync } from 'fs';
import { join } from 'path';
/**
* Create the highlight command
*/
export function createHighlightCommand(): Command {
const highlightCommand = new Command('highlight');
highlightCommand
.description('Generate Tree-sitter highlights and editor scaffolds (tree-sitter, neovim, emacs, vscode)')
.action(async () => {
if (!existsSync('grammar.js')) {
console.error(chalk.red('❌ No grammar.js found. Are you in a DSL project directory?'));
process.exit(1);
}
const languageName = getProjectName();
// Tree-sitter highlights
const tsOutDir = 'generated/editors/tree-sitter';
mkdirSync(tsOutDir, { recursive: true });
const highlights = `
; Minimal highlights scaffold. Extend as needed.
; Comments
(comment) @comment
; Strings
(string) @string
; Numbers
(number) @number
; Keywords (example)
[("if") ("else") ("let") ("function")] @keyword
`;
const tsFile = join(tsOutDir, 'highlights.scm');
writeFileSync(tsFile, highlights.trim() + '\n', 'utf-8');
console.log(chalk.green(`✅ Generated ${tsFile}`));
// Neovim instructions
const nvimDir = 'generated/editors/neovim';
mkdirSync(nvimDir, { recursive: true });
const nvimMd = `# Neovim setup for ${languageName}
1. Copy queries to your runtimepath: queries/${languageName}/highlights.scm
2. Configure nvim-treesitter:
\`\`\`lua
require('nvim-treesitter.configs').setup({
ensure_installed = {},
highlight = { enable = true },
})
\`\`\`
`;
writeFileSync(join(nvimDir, 'setup-instructions.md'), nvimMd, 'utf-8');
console.log(chalk.green(`✅ Generated ${join(nvimDir, 'setup-instructions.md')}`));
// Emacs major mode (minimal)
const emacsDir = 'generated/editors/emacs';
mkdirSync(emacsDir, { recursive: true });
const emacsEl = `;;; ${languageName}-mode.el --- ${languageName} mode -*- lexical-binding: t; -*-
(require 'treesit)
(define-derived-mode ${languageName}-mode prog-mode "${languageName}"
"Major mode for ${languageName} using Tree-sitter."
(when (treesit-ready-p '${languageName})
(treesit-parser-create '${languageName})))
(add-to-list 'auto-mode-alist '("\\.${languageName}$" . ${languageName}-mode))
(provide '${languageName}-mode)
`;
writeFileSync(join(emacsDir, `${languageName}-mode.el`), emacsEl, 'utf-8');
console.log(chalk.green(`✅ Generated ${join(emacsDir, `${languageName}-mode.el`)}`));
// VS Code: TextMate grammar + language configuration (basic placeholders)
const vscodeSyntaxDir = 'generated/editors/vscode/syntaxes';
const vscodeDir = 'generated/editors/vscode';
mkdirSync(vscodeSyntaxDir, { recursive: true });
mkdirSync(vscodeDir, { recursive: true });
const scope = `source.${languageName}`;
const tmLanguage = {
name: languageName,
scopeName: scope,
patterns: [
{ include: '#comment' },
{ include: '#string' },
{ include: '#number' },
{ include: '#keyword' }
],
repository: {
comment: { patterns: [{ name: 'comment.line.double-slash', match: '//.*$' }] },
string: { patterns: [{ name: 'string.quoted.double', begin: '"', end: '"' }] },
number: { patterns: [{ name: 'constant.numeric', match: '-?\\b[0-9]+(\\.[0-9]+)?\\b' }] },
keyword: { patterns: [{ name: 'keyword.control', match: '\\b(if|else|let|function)\\b' }] }
}
} as const;
writeFileSync(join(vscodeSyntaxDir, `${languageName}.tmLanguage.json`), JSON.stringify(tmLanguage, null, 2));
const langConfig = {
comments: { lineComment: '//' },
brackets: [["{","}"],["[","]"],["(",")"]],
autoClosingPairs: [
{ open: '"', close: '"' },
{ open: '{', close: '}' },
{ open: '(', close: ')' },
{ open: '[', close: ']' }
],
surroundingPairs: [
{ open: '"', close: '"' },
{ open: '{', close: '}' },
{ open: '(', close: ')' },
{ open: '[', close: ']' }
]
};
writeFileSync(join(vscodeDir, 'language-configuration.json'), JSON.stringify(langConfig, null, 2));
console.log(chalk.green(`✅ Generated VS Code syntax and configuration`));
});
return highlightCommand;
}
function getProjectName(): string {
try {
const grammarContent = readFileSync('grammar.js', 'utf-8');
const nameMatch = grammarContent.match(/name:\s*['"]([^'"]+)['"]/);
if (nameMatch) return nameMatch[1];
} catch {}
const parts = process.cwd().split(/[\\/]/);
return parts[parts.length - 1] || 'dsl';
}
